Get ready for a delightful trip as you hop on a bus to Hereford, TX, a town bursting with unique charm and Texan hospitality. Known as the "Beef Capital of the World," Hereford offers visitors a taste of country living with a side of adventure.
As you meander through this inviting town, you'll want to stop by the Deaf Smith County Museum, which hosts fascinating displays highlighting the rich history of the area. Outdoor enthusiasts will enjoy the peaceful way to soak up nature at nearby Buffalo Lake National Wildlife Refuge, perfect for bird watching or a tranquil picnic.
Foodies will appreciate the local flavor, perhaps savoring some authentic Tex-Mex or biting into the juiciest steak you’ve ever had, thanks to the town's beefy heritage. The friendly locals and vibrant community events ensure there's never a dull moment, whether you're wandering through a street fair or chatting with residents over a hearty meal.

Ready for a vibey adventure? Hop on a bus to Champaign, IL, where a small town's charm meets big energy! Nestled in the heart of Illinois, Champaign is a hub of culture and creativity. Kick off your visit by exploring the University of Illinois campus, with its stunning architecture and the captivating Krannert Art Museum.
If you’re a science enthusiast, the William M. Staerkel Planetarium offers a universe of wonder. Feeling the arts? Catch a live performance at The Virginia Theatre, a beautifully restored historic venue where local talent shines. And don’t worry about missing out on the great outdoors, enjoy a leisurely day in Crystal Lake Park, perfect for picnicking, hiking, or simply soaking in nature’s tranquility.
Of course, no trip is complete without sampling the local dining scene. From mouthwatering Midwestern eats to global treats, there’s something for every palate. So why wait?
